About The Position

The City of Cibolo is seeking a highly motivated Records Specialist to join our team. The purpose of this position is to act as a lead worker and support specialist in support of the Police Records Section and is responsible for completing complex clerical work in the functions of a Records Clerk; organizational tasks and duties, preparing statistical data, researching and implementing technology; processing open records request; maintain police records; proper use of various law enforcement technology and video redaction; process alarm permits; process animal registration and soliciting permits; and provide other clerical support as required. This is accomplished by revising and proofreading various documents and legal documents, reviewing and correcting reports; researching and obtaining criminal histories and other pertinent records; maintaining filing systems; issuing permits; managing cash; making daily deposits; and directing calls and persons to the correct departments. Other duties may include handling inventory, training new officers in records protocol, and handling ID badges. This role would also assist with any other duties as assigned by the Police Chain of Command. This role also promotes and exhibits the City’s core values in daily behavior – Professional Development, Accountability, Respect, Teamwork, and Integrity.

Responsibilities

  • Performs advanced clerical duties in accordance with Cibolo Police Department policy and procedures, including data entry, record keeping, and preparing and processing documents; duties may vary according to job assignment.
  • Supports the relationship between the City of Cibolo and the general public by demonstrating courteous and cooperative behavior when interacting with citizens, visitors and City staff; maintains confidentiality of work-related issues and City information.
  • Assists with records management by taking calls and interacting with the public, transferring individuals to the correct extensions.
  • Transcribes and processes Officer reports, processes information requests and maintains files and database records; assists customers with payments, reports, applications and technical documents.
  • Preparing prosecution and arrest packets for local legal offices; reviewing police reports for completeness and accuracy, correcting reports as necessary to include criminal history information utilizing proprietary computer systems, creating cover sheets for case submissions, and sending affiliated paperwork to Texas Department of Public Safety.
  • Assisting the public and outside agencies through communication channels while representing the department with strict professionalism under frequently stressful and emotional situations.
  • Provides additional support to the department by handling inventory and processing requests for office supplies.
  • Assists investigations by obtaining criminal history records via proprietary computer system; contacting other agencies to obtain related information; running and distributing criminal information for patrols and court personnel; assisting warrant officer as necessary; and conducting driver license, license plate, and criminal history checks for the municipal court.
  • Performs analytical assessment and decision-making in clerical duties in accordance with policy and procedures, including data entry, record keeping, and preparing and processing documents; duties may vary according to job assignment.
  • Completes report requests and research assignments; assists customers with permit applications and technical documents; receives and tracks payments.
  • Maintains the confidentiality of all records and information.
